We are seeking a proactive and well-organised Finance Officer to join our school and support the effective management of our finances. Working closely with the School Business Leader, you will play a key operational role in financial planning, budgeting, and reporting, helping to ensure strong financial governance and value for the school. You will also line manage a Finance Assistant and be part of the supportive and collaborative wider Operational Management Team.

Key Responsibilities

  • Support financial planning, budgeting, and forecasting in line with school priorities
  • Oversee day-to-day financial management, systems, and controls
  • Produce clear financial reports and statutory returns to support school leadership and governors
  • Liaise with external partners such as the Local Authority, DfE, HMRC, and auditors as required

We offer a supportive leadership team, flexible working arrangements, and the opportunity to make a meaningful contribution to the life and success of the school.

This post is subject to Enhanced DBS Disclosure. GSHS is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people and expects all staff and volunteers to share this commitment. An enhanced DBS disclosure will be sought along with other relevant pre-employment checks as appropriate.
